vestra
"Vestra" means "westward" or "in the west" in English.
Here, 'vestra' is used to indicate direction, meaning 'to the west' in an adverbial form.
Ég mun ferðast vestra í sumar.
I will travel west this summer.
In this sentence, 'vestra' is used to describe location from a general perspective, meaning 'in the west' as an adverb.
Við heimsóttum fallegasta bæinn vestra.
We visited the most beautiful town in the west.
